  1. The Unit is Blowing Hot Air Instead of Cold

If the AC unit is blowing hot or warm air instead of cold, you could be dealing with a malfunctioning compressor. This is also a tell-tale sign of a leaking refrigerant. Both these issues are easy to fix and cost even less than you may think.

  1. Moisture Leaks Near the Unit

Have you noticed leaks or moisture near your HVAC unit? If so, you may need HVAC repair as soon as possible. Sometimes, the problem will be minor, like a blocked drainpipe.

However, you could also be looking at a more severe problem such as a refrigerant leak. Whatever the cause of the leak, you need to address it as soon as possible. Moisture leaks may result in secondary problems such as floor and wall damage and mold growth.

  1. Foul Odor

If you notice any foul smells coming from your unit, you should call an expert immediately. You could have a major issue on your hands. For example, a strong and pungent smell could indicate that the insulation wires in your HVAC unit are burnt.

This means they require to be replaced as soon as possible. A musty smell could indicate mold growth, which is dangerous to your family’s health. The best way to avoid this problem is to regularly schedule an HVAC maintenance of your unit.
